Fall of London handles this issue by coming up with circumstances where the characters almost certainly will take certain general courses of action – they have to find four ancient artifacts, there are four specific vampires who have those artifacts, and the characters are going to have to go deal with those vampires in order to complete their mission. A Vampire writer usually doesn’t have that luxury, but a lot of early chronicle books just assumed that the characters were going to decide to do exactly what the chronicle needed them to do, in exactly the way the chronicle needed them to do it – even if such a course of action was highly unlikely. This is fairly easy for something like Dungeons & Dragons – it really is overwhelmingly likely that, when presented with an assignment to go help those people or explore that area, the PCs will just go do it, and fight anything hostile. Writing an adventure/chronicle almost inherently requires some assumptions about what the characters are going to do, or it gets blown up. Vampire is a game that tends to have story that’s a lot more fluid. Historically, a lot of Vampire chronicle books have been a bit shaky, because they’re hard to get right. In cases like this (DSN, bounce notification, etc), I look at the chain of relays in the headers to make sure that the 'postmaster' really is the postmaster at the domain the message claims to be from. You need to examine the mail headers to determine whether the message really originates from servers authorized to send on behalf of the address in your MTA's visible 'From' field. As takumi said, use plain text if it's available in your MTA, and disable previews and image loading. Any images downloaded when viewing the message can be used by a spammer/scammer to verify they have sent mail to a working address. It's most likely plain phishing, potentially with an embedded beacon if the message contained HTML. Magic Engine 1.1.3 was developed by David ![]() ![]() Using instruments like xylophones and horns, Mos and his producers (including Madlib, Preservation and Mr. Instead of sounding like a rock song with Mos rapping over it, “Supermagic” uses a guitar loop as part of the beat, a synthesis of rap and rock that recalls the re-appropriation and incorporation treatment hip-hop has given to soul and R&B. Tracks like “Twilight Speedball” and the Zepplin-esque (seriously) “Supermagic,” with their guitar-centric beats, are like an accomplishment of what Mos attempted on The New Danger. What’s most impressive most about The Ecstatic is the instrumentation. After the lukewarm reception to the appreciably ambitious The New Danger and the confusingly half-assed, probably contractually-obligated True Magic, the mighty Mos Def has returned with The Ecstatic, a comeback album that lives up to its title, combining the energy of Black on Both Sides with the experimental quality of The New Danger.
